Could Saint Stephen be Jesus' brother?

According to Christian tradition, Saint Stephen was not Jesus' biological brother. He is known as the first Christian martyr and one of the seven deacons chosen by the apostles in the early Christian Church. Jesus did have siblings, according to some interpretations of the Bible, but Saint Stephen is not generally considered one of them.
